Supplier Background IPR definition

Supplier Background IPR means Intellectual Property Rights owned by the Supplier before the Call Off Commencement Date, for example those subsisting in the Supplier's standard development tools, program components or standard code used in computer programming or in physical or electronic media containing the Supplier's Know-How or generic business methodologies; and/or Intellectual Property Rights created by the Supplier independently of this Call Off Contract,
Supplier Background IPR means all rights, title, and interest in and to IPR that Supplier acquired, created, discovered, or developed at any time separately and independently of work performed for Apple (including under the PO).
Supplier Background IPR means the intellectual property rights of the Supplier in in existence at the commencement of the Contract;

More Definitions of Supplier Background IPR

Supplier Background IPR means any and all Intellectual Property Rights owned or controlled by Supplier and/or any of its sub-suppliers pre-existing the performance under the Contract or separately developed outside of the Contract by Supplier and/or any of its sub- suppliers and that are used by Supplier in connection with or to perform the Contract or are required for the use of the Supplies, but for the avoidance of doubt shall not include Purchaser Provided IPR.
